Anti-Human MYH11 Polyclonal Antibody

Catalog #:   PHE15401 Specific References (28) DATASHEET
Host species: Rabbit
Isotype: IgG
Applications: ELISA, IHC, WB
Accession: P35749

Immunogen

E. coli - derived recombinant Human MYH11 (Met1-Asp406).

Tested applications

ELISA: 1:4000-1:8000, IHC: 1:50-1:100, WB: 1:1000-1:4000

Storage buffer

0.01M PBS, pH 7.4, 50% Glycerol, 0.05% Proclin 300.

Stability and Storage

Use a manual defrost freezer and avoid repeated freeze thaw cycles. Store at 2 to 8°C for frequent use. Store at -20 to -80°C for twelve months from the date of receipt.
